Mindeudesivir API

Mindeudesivir, also known as VV116, VV-116, JT001 and deuremidevir, is a deuterated nucleoside analogue antiviral. It was developed as an orally active antiviral compound and is associated with antiviral activity against SARS-CoV-2. Mindeudesivir is the INN name recognized for the compound.

Mindeudesivir is structurally related to remdesivir and contains a deuterium atom in its heterocyclic nucleoside analogue structure. The compound has been investigated and developed particularly for oral antiviral treatment.

Chemical Information

CAS Number: 2647442-33-7
Molecular Formula: C24H30DN5O7
Molecular Weight: 502.54 g/mol
Synonyms: VV116, VV-116, JT001, Deuremidevir
INN: Mindeudesivir
Drug Class: Nucleoside Analogue Antiviral
Therapeutic Area: Antiviral / Infectious Disease
Molecule Type: Deuterated Small Molecule

PubChem lists the compound as C24H31N5O7 because its isotopic notation is represented differently in the database, while the deuterated molecular representation gives C24H30DN5O7 and a molecular weight of approximately 502.5 g/mol.

Mechanism of Action

Mindeudesivir is a nucleoside analogue antiviral. Its molecular design is based on a modified nucleoside analogue that can interfere with viral RNA-dependent replication processes.

Mindeudesivir/deuremidevir has received regulatory recognition in China, with IUPHAR listing it as an approved drug in China in 2023.

Dosage Form Applications

Mindeudesivir has been developed for oral administration, including formulations containing its hydrobromide salt.

Physical Characteristics

Mindeudesivir free base is described as a solid, with a reported molecular weight of approximately 502.54 g/mol for the deuterated form. Commercial research documentation describes the material as white to off-white.
